Effect of sonic hedgehog on the regeneration of epidermal texture patterns

HIGHLIGHTS

  • who: Kento Takaya and collaborators from the Department of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ery, Keio University School of Medicine, Shinjuku, Tokyo, Japan have published the Article: Effect of Sonic Hedgehog on the Regeneration of Epidermal Texture Patterns, in the Journal: Biomedicines 2022, 3099 of /2022/
  • what: One of the main reasons for the appearance of this mark is that the pattern of furrows, papillae, and fine wrinkles of the epidermis, that is, the texture, disappears or is disrupted on the scar . The authors focused on the 12- and 24 h post-injury timepoints of the wound . . .
